Durlacher, Lackey Earn Seeds at U.S. Olympic Team Trials

June 10, 2008

CHAMPAIGN, Ill. - A pair of former Fighting Illini wrestlers have earned pre-seeds for the 2008 U.S. Olympic Team Trials, with Lindsey Durlacher (55 kg/121 lbs.) grabbing the No. 2 seed in the Greco-Roman competition and Matt Lackey (74 kg/163 lbs) taking the No. 4 seed in freestyle. The Greco/Roman trials get underway on Friday, June 13, and the freestyle begins on Saturday, June 14.

Durlacher was a two-time All-American at 118 pounds in 1996-97 and a four-time NCAA qualifier, posting consecutive 32-win seasons in those two years. Lackey was the 2003 NCAA champion at 165 pounds after compiling a school-record 38-0 mark. He was a three-time All-American and two-time Big Ten champion.

Fighting Illini head coach Mark Johnson also will be at the trials in Las Vegas, where he will serve as Lackey's coach during the competition and will be honored as part of the 1980 Olympic team on Saturday, June 14.
